Essential reading to understand the formation of the portrait and painting collection at Lydiard Park, containing:

A. The formation of the present collection of portraits and paintings.

B. A description of the several items in the collection.

C. A reconstruction of the collection formerly at Lydiard Park.

D. Four Appendices:

i. Stukeley and Belcher, a note by Mr Frank T. Smallwood, M.A, F.S.A.

ii. A list of the photographic prints presented to the Borough of Thamesdown by Mr Smallwood.

iii. A list of portraits in the possession of the De Morgan Foundation.

iv. The portrait of Oliver, 1st Viscount Grandison, at Ringwood, and the two portraits at Sir Walter St.Johns School.
